WebJul 31, 2024 · Hunch meaning – Just follow your instinct! If you have a hunch, you have a feeling about what will happen because you have a strong intuition or instinct. Although there is no known origin of this word as a noun, it has been around since the 1800s. WebNov 19, 2024 · Kyphosis refers to an exaggerated curvature of your upper back (the thoracic spine) where the shoulders are rounded forward. It’s also called hunchback.
